If you're looking for a tool that gives you real-time insights into player behavior and match data for online multiplayer games, Getgud is a great option. It offers AI-powered observability with real-time player and match data querying, automated actions for specific player cohorts, and the ability to generate game analytics reports. The service works with a variety of games on the web and mobile devices and is a server-side service that doesn't require any client-side integration.
Another good option is GameAnalytics, an all-in-one analytics service for game developers. It offers detailed insights into player behavior across many dimensions and supports more than 30 game engines and services like Unity and Unreal. GameAnalytics can help developers optimize monetization by tracking a broad range of game interactions, and it has features for data security and compliance.
For dealing with toxic behavior in voice chat, Modulate offers ToxMod, a service that uses machine learning technology to analyze voice conversations and spot problems. It can be integrated with existing player reporting tools and is designed to protect player privacy, so it's good for both AAA studios and indie developers.
Last, Microsoft Azure PlayFab is a broad suite of tools for building and running live games on multiple platforms. It includes real-time analytics, data management and compliance tools, making it a good option for game developers who need something that scales and is flexible. With pay-as-you-go pricing, it's good for small developers, too, so they can concentrate on making a game that's fun.